Emma Roberts' Engagement Ring
Emma Roberts' engagement ring centers around a round brilliant-cut diamond estimated at approximately 3 to 4 carats.
The diamond is set in yellow gold using a full bezel setting, one of the oldest and most secure setting styles in fine jewelry. Instead of holding the stone with prongs, a continuous rim of gold surrounds the diamond, creating a smooth, sculptural silhouette while offering additional protection for the edges.
The overall aesthetic is striking in its simplicity. Rather than relying on pavé diamonds or intricate detailing, the ring demonstrates how proportion and craftsmanship alone can create a memorable design.
The band itself is clean and softly rounded, allowing the bezel to become the defining design element without competing with the center stone. Although its exact value has never been confirmed, jewelry experts estimate Emma Roberts' engagement ring to be worth between $110,000 and $180,000.

Why Bezel Engagement Rings Are Becoming So Popular
Bezel settings have seen a noticeable resurgence over the past few years.
Beyond their contemporary appearance, they offer practical advantages. The metal rim protects the diamond from knocks, creates a lower profile on the finger, and eliminates exposed prongs that can catch on clothing.
Their minimalist aesthetic has also appealed to celebrities looking for engagement rings that feel timeless rather than trend-driven.
